wasteland
n. 荒地,不毛之地;未开垦地,荒漠;(精神或文化上的)贫乏
例句
The mid 1970s are seen as a cultural wasteland for rock music.
20世纪70年代中期被视为摇滚乐的文化荒漠。
《牛津词典》
The pollution has already turned vast areas into a wasteland.
污染已使大片地区变为荒原。
《柯林斯英汉双解大词典》
